Episode Summary:

Retirement is often treated like a financial finish line — hit your number and you’re done.

But in reality, most retirement plans fail not because of the math, but because of untested assumptions about lifestyle, identity, cash flow, taxes, and longevity.

In this episode, Eric Tashlein breaks down a simple “retirement stress test” — key questions that reveal whether you’re truly prepared for the transition from earning a paycheck to living off your assets.

This short but practical conversation helps you spot the gaps most people don’t see until it’s too late.

Key Takeaways:

    • Retirement challenges are often about structure and identity, not just money
    • Your day-to-day routine matters as much as your portfolio
    • Retirement should be viewed as a cash flow system, not just a savings target
    • Withdrawal timing and sequence of returns can change outcomes significantly
    • Taxes and healthcare costs must be planned proactively, not reactively
    • Longevity risk is one of the most overlooked planning factors
    • Being “ready to retire” is different from being “able to retire”

Core Message:

Retirement success comes from pressure-testing your assumptions early — not just reaching a number, but understanding what life looks like after work ends.
